nav {
	display:block;
	width:65%;
	margin:0 auto;
	float:right;
	z-index:2000;
	position:relative;
	padding:0;
	top:40px;
}
nav ul {
	display:block;
	list-style:none;
        font-size:14px;
        font-style:normal;
		margin:0;
		float:right;
}
nav li {
	position:relative;
	float:left;
}
nav li a:link, nav li a:visited {
	display:inline-block;
	padding:7px 12px;
	color:#4d0e05;
	text-decoration:none;
}
nav li a:hover, nav li.active a, nav li:hover a {
	background:#4d0e05;
	color:#ffffff;
	text-decoration:none;
}
nav li.active a {
	cursor: default;
}
nav li a:focus, nav li a:active {
	background:#4d0e05;
	color:#fff;
	border:#4b4b4d 1px solid;
	border-style:none solid none solid;
	padding:7px 11px;
	text-decoration:none;
}
.haschild>a {
	background-position:right center!important;
	background-repeat:no-repeat!important;
}
/* -------------  Submenu  ---------  */

nav li ul {
	position:absolute;
	top:31px;
	display:none;
	z-index:10000;
	padding:0;
	margin:0;
	left:0;
	border-top:1px solid #FFF;
}
nav ul li ul.submenu li {
	width:130px;
	display:block;
}
nav ul li ul.submenu li a, nav ul li ul.submenu li:hover li a {
	background:#ececec;
	color:#333;
	text-shadow:#fff 0px 1px 0px;
	border-bottom:#4d0e05 1px dotted;
	display:block;
	cursor: pointer;
}
nav ul li ul.submenu li li a:hover, nav ul li ul.submenu li:hover a {
	background:#4d0e05;
	color:#fff;
	text-shadow:#000 0px 1px 0px;
}
/* ------------- Level 2  ---------------------- */

nav li li ul {
	position:absolute;
	left:80px;
	top:0px;
	display:none;
	z-index:10000;
}
